Description

Umberto Bottazzini's work delves into the profound relationship between the essence of scientific inquiry and the rich tapestry of coastal cities. Capturing the spirit of Federigo Enriques, Bottazzini explores how these maritime locales have historically served as crucibles of scientific thought and innovation. Through a series of writings, he illustrates how the unique blend of culture, geography, and intellectual exchange in these coastal environments fosters a distinctive atmosphere for exploration and understanding.

The proceedings from the 2001 gathering in Livorno reflect a diverse range of scholarly contributions, each offering fresh perspectives on the intersection of science and the sea. As Bottazzini and his fellow authors weave together historical narratives and contemporary analyses, they unveil the enduring legacy of coastal cities as pivotal settings for scientific development. Their collective insights invite readers to appreciate not only the beauty of these locales but also their vital role in shaping the trajectory of scientific progress.
